Totally agree, great insight into the characteristics of the two cars. I'm lucky enough to have an S3 elise and a 420S Caterham. I love how bonkers and anger the Caterham is but there's something about the way you can move the weight around in the elise and use the roll oversteer to rotate the car which I find totally intoxicating. Good film and review Bex. I think the comparison is a difficult one in a way, especially when the focus is not on performance. Both great cars, but the Lotus will always be more practical and comfortable as a daily driver, as it's primarily built for the road. The Caterham on the other hand is a track car first and foremost, but the lower powered models are equally at home on the road. A Caterham is all about just having fun and in the right conditions nothing beats it in my opinion. It's a car for masochistic hedonists (for example, I enjoyed the hour's drive in pouring rain I did earlier this week to get mine serviced). Other than perhaps an Arial Atom, I don't think anything equals the Caterham in what it does best.
